AF2 Business financial planning

What does the unit cover?
This unit enables candidates to advise in detail on a range of business financial planning issues.  The main syllabus elements are:

  • The main legal forms of business
  • The consequences of bankruptcy or insolvency
  • Business accounts and financial controls
  • Taxation of business entities, its owners and employees
  • Main legal responsibilities of businesses
  • Business protection insurance
  • Pensions for business planning

How is it examined?
3 hours, case study approach. 160 marks spread over three compulsory questions. Marks for questions 2 and 3 may vary between exam sessions. Question 1 worth 80 marks, questions 2 and 3 worth between 35 and 45 marks. Pass mark is around 55%.
